Human-primate interactions refer to the ways in which humans and primates interact with one another, whether in the wild, in captivity, or in research settings. These interactions can have a significant impact on both human and primate behavior, as well as on the overall well-being of both species. Understanding human-primate interactions is crucial for promoting the conservation of primate species and improving our understanding of primate behavior and cognition.
Primates are a diverse group of mammals that includes lemurs, monkeys, and apes. They are known for their complex social structures, intelligence, and close genetic relationship to humans. As such, studying human-primate interactions can provide valuable insights into our own behavior and evolution.
Primates are often the subjects of research in fields such as psychology, anthropology, and biology. They are also popular attractions in zoos and wildlife parks, where they can be observed by the public. However, human interactions with primates can have both positive and negative consequences, depending on the context and the nature of the interaction.
Types of Human-Primate Interactions
There are several types of human-primate interactions, each with its own unique characteristics and implications. These interactions can be categorized as follows:
1. Research Interactions: In research settings, primates are often used as subjects in studies on behavior, cognition, and physiology. These interactions can provide valuable insights into primate biology and behavior, but they also raise ethical questions about the treatment of research subjects.
2. Captive Interactions: Primates are commonly kept in captivity in zoos, wildlife parks, and research facilities. Interactions with humans in these settings can have both positive and negative effects on the animals' well-being, depending on factors such as enclosure size, enrichment opportunities, and visitor behavior.
3. Conservation Interactions: Human-primate interactions in the context of conservation efforts are aimed at protecting primate species and their habitats. These interactions can involve efforts to reduce human-wildlife conflict, promote sustainable ecotourism, and raise awareness about the importance of primate conservation.
4. Conflict Interactions: In some cases, human-primate interactions can lead to conflict, particularly in areas where humans and primates compete for resources such as food and space. Understanding and mitigating these conflicts is essential for promoting coexistence between humans and primates.
5. Positive Interactions: Despite the challenges associated with human-primate interactions, there are also many positive examples of cooperation and mutual benefit. For example, some primate species have learned to forage in human settlements, while others have been successfully reintroduced to the wild after rehabilitation.
Key Terms and Vocabulary
To fully understand human-primate interactions, it is important to be familiar with the key terms and vocabulary used in the field of primate psychology. Below are some of the most important terms to know:
1. Anthropomorphism: The attribution of human characteristics or behavior to non-human animals, including primates. Anthropomorphism can influence how we perceive and interact with primates, as well as how we interpret their behavior.
2. Social Learning: The process by which individuals learn from observing the behavior of others. Social learning plays a crucial role in the development of primate behavior, including the transmission of cultural traditions within social groups.
3. Tool Use: The use of objects or materials to achieve a specific goal. Many primate species are known to use tools, such as sticks or stones, to forage for food, communicate, or build nests.
4. Mirror Neurons: Neurons in the brain that are activated both when an individual performs an action and when they observe someone else performing the same action. Mirror neurons play a key role in social cognition and empathy, and are thought to be important for understanding human-primate interactions.
5. Neoteny: The retention of juvenile or infantile traits into adulthood. Neoteny is common in many primate species, including humans, and can influence behavior, cognition, and physical characteristics.
6. Cognitive Enrichment: Activities or stimuli that promote cognitive development and well-being in captive primates. Cognitive enrichment can include puzzles, games, and other forms of mental stimulation that encourage problem-solving and exploration.
7. Foraging Behavior: The behavior of searching for, obtaining, and consuming food. Foraging behavior is a key aspect of primate ecology and can vary depending on factors such as habitat type, social structure, and food availability.
8. Altruism: Behavior that benefits others at a cost to oneself. Altruism is observed in many primate species, including humans, and plays a key role in social bonding, cooperation, and reciprocity.
9. Conservation Psychology: The study of psychological factors that influence conservation behavior and attitudes. Conservation psychology is an interdisciplinary field that aims to promote sustainable conservation practices and protect biodiversity.
10. Primate Welfare: The well-being of individual primates, as well as populations and species as a whole. Primate welfare encompasses physical health, psychological well-being, and the ability to exhibit natural behaviors in captivity.
Practical Applications
Understanding human-primate interactions has several practical applications in the fields of conservation, research, and education. Some of the key practical applications of this knowledge include:
1. Conservation Education: By studying human-primate interactions, researchers can develop educational programs that raise awareness about the importance of primate conservation and promote sustainable behavior change among local communities.
2. Behavioral Enrichment: Understanding how primates interact with their environment and with humans can help zoos and wildlife parks design effective behavioral enrichment programs that promote natural behaviors and improve the well-being of captive primates.
3. Conflict Mitigation: By studying the factors that contribute to human-primate conflicts, researchers can develop strategies to reduce conflict and promote coexistence between humans and primates in shared habitats.
4. Research Ethics: Understanding the ethical considerations involved in human-primate interactions is essential for conducting research on primates in a responsible and respectful manner. Researchers must consider the welfare of their subjects and adhere to ethical guidelines when studying primate behavior.
5. Conservation Strategies: Human-primate interactions can inform the development of conservation strategies that protect primate species and their habitats. By understanding how human activities impact primate populations, conservationists can implement targeted interventions to mitigate threats and promote long-term conservation.
Challenges and Considerations
Despite the valuable insights that can be gained from studying human-primate interactions, there are also several challenges and considerations to keep in mind. Some of the key challenges include:
1. Research Bias: Anthropocentric bias can influence how researchers interpret primate behavior and interactions, leading to inaccurate or biased conclusions. Researchers must be mindful of their own biases and strive to maintain objectivity in their research.
2. Ethical Concerns: Human interactions with primates raise ethical questions about the treatment of animals, the conservation of species, and the impact of research on primate populations. Researchers and practitioners must consider the ethical implications of their work and strive to minimize harm to primates.
3. Conservation Priorities: Balancing human needs with the conservation of primate species can be challenging, particularly in areas where humans and primates compete for resources. Conservationists must consider the needs of both humans and primates when developing conservation strategies.
4. Communication Challenges: Humans and primates have different modes of communication and social behavior, which can lead to misunderstandings and misinterpretations in interactions. Understanding the signals and cues used by primates is crucial for promoting positive interactions and avoiding conflict.
5. Interdisciplinary Collaboration: Studying human-primate interactions requires collaboration across multiple disciplines, including psychology, anthropology, biology, and conservation. Effective communication and collaboration between researchers, practitioners, and stakeholders are essential for addressing complex issues in human-primate interactions.
